The Hobson Looked After Children and Young People Funds

  • Intro:

  • The Hobson Fund for looked after Children and Young People has been established in partnership with The Community Foundation and Department for Communities (DfC) .

    The DfC Match Philanthropy Programme has levered £500,000 of funding to be distributed to Voluntary and Community organisations and Social Enterprises. Five new funds, each with a value of £100,000 will be set up through philanthropic donations and DfC.

    The Hobson Looked After Children and Young People Fund has been established to support looked after children and young people, and those transitioning from care.

  • Area:

  • Northern Ireland

  • Priorities:

  • The fund aims to support looked after children and young people, and those transitioning from care, to support them to feel emotionally stable and financially secure, and ultimately make sure that they are able to thrive in life. We want to make a small number of awards to those organisations working in the community and voluntary sector, who are delivering innovative and new projects offering additional value for looked after children at this time, in areas where statutory support is falling short of need, is limited, or in some places at the moment non-existent.
